-
Posts
1,376 -
Joined
-
Last visited
-
Days Won
11
Content Type
Profiles
Forums
Events
Downloads
Everything posted by A23SS4NDRO
-
La EFI l'ho ricompilata da capo ieri all'ultima versione di OC, mettendo Bootx64.efi nuovo, OpenCore.efi nuovo, il config.plist sistemato, Kext ribuildate da zero e l'errore è lo stesso Se volete ho anche delle foto della build quando era partita, vi posso passare qui anche la EFI con cui ero partito. Si dopo l'aggiornamento avviene in automatico. Ho anche cambiato la motherboard e l'errore non schioda Sarà forse il disco che si è corrotto? non so
-
Secondo me non mi è ancora ben chiaro quale sia l'origine del problema RTC che persite
-
I test avvenuti prima della EFI che ho postato precedentemente che si chiama Asus_TUF avevano stessa mobo stessa versione del bios (resettato prima la NVRAM, non cambiava nulla, poi abbiamo aggiornato il bios, rimesse le impostazioni non è cambiato nulla) stessa efi anche come versione opencore stessa versione di catalina prima andava e ora no, esattamente Tutto ciò è avvenuto solo perché volevo estrarre le ACPI con una USB temporanea usando F4 da clover e un dump audio usando F8, poi ho pulito la NVRAM con F11 ed ecco che la motherboard ha cominciato a fare i capricci Entrambe le motherboard poi, perché abbiamo fatto anche una sostitizione e sistemazione della EFI con quelle postate in alto Abbiamo provato un reset nvram con il tool CleanNvram.efi da OpenCorePkg, ecco la verbose dopo aver spento il PC e avviato
-
Si esattamente, da gli stessi errori della precedente. E ancora non capisco da dove provengano.
-
Si viene caricato correttamente come è visibile dall'inizio della verbose Ecco cosa ho provato, quindi si ho provato a riflashare il bios sulla motherboard precedente, e anche a cambiare tutta la motherboard intera
-
Ok, ho apportato le modifiche che mi hai detto: EFI_Asus_TUF_V3.zip Ho aggiunto appunto NullCPUPowerManagement preso dalla sezione downloads del sito, rimosso il quirk DummyPowerManagement, rimosso SSDT-EC
-
The battery alert problemi is not present by the way I'm going to attach the DSDT table here, I think some patches are required to get around this issue DSDT.aml.zip Even with the latest EFI and SSDT-AmdRtc.aml I'm not able to boot EFI_Asus_TUF_v2.zip Traduzione Unica differenza con il resto degli errori è che l'ultimo non è presente Allego il DSDT, secondo me servono delle patch acpi DSDT.aml.zip Anche con questa EFI che ha SSDT-AmdRtc.aml nel config non riesce a superare quell'errore EFI_Asus_TUF_v2.zipEFI_Asus_TUF_v2.zip
-
@Shaneee am I missing something? Any updates on this issue from 01-02-2020? EFI folder attached here, stuck at the same error Also above those lines getting: VirtalSMC efend @ authenticated restart support is unavailable HID: Legacy shim 2 RTC: Only single RAM bank (128 bytes) HPET: map device registers failed RTC: lost battery power - time may be invalid I may try to add Gengik84's SSDT-AMD-RTC Traduzione Manca qualcosa in merito? Ci sono aggiornamenti da quando è stato postato quel topic? Allego la EFI e l'errore è (quello postato sopra) Aggiungo nel frattempo l'ssdt RTC che mi aveva dato Gengik, vediamo come cambia la situazione EFI_Asus_TUF.zip
-
Ecco sul forum amd-osx.com lo stesso identico blocco, ma sembra che sia passato in cavalleria https://amd-osx.com/forum/viewtopic.php?t=9967
-
Pre-Installazione Lenovo Yoga S740 Ice Lake 14" (S740-14IIL)
A23SS4NDRO replied to A23SS4NDRO's topic in Notebook
Don't worry, non c'è problema Buona notizia: il laptop è stato spedito il 28/03/2020, penso che arriverà entro una settimana o due circa Quindi estrarrò tutto appena arriverà, che tool mi consigli di usare per rimanere solo su OpenCore? Quelli che mi vengono in mente per ora sono solo acpidump da linux, ce ne sono altri per UEFI shell specifici per opencore -
Pre-Installazione Lenovo Yoga S740 Ice Lake 14" (S740-14IIL)
A23SS4NDRO replied to A23SS4NDRO's topic in Notebook
Aggiornamenti in merito al supporto Ice Lake da Khronokernel (source) Yup, 10.15.4 beta 6 supports it, couple small problems: * Clover no longer boots for many users(beta 6 issue) - this was fixed in 5107 * intel added memory protection to the firmware which takes up 2GB of the memory map First issue is fixed by either waiting for Slice to fix clover *again* or use OpenCore which has OOB support. Second one is solved with OpenCore again, version 0.5.7 adds a new quirk called ProtectUefiServices which gets around the memory protection issue. Problem is 0.5.7 is still being worked on and won't be officially released until start of April(but you can build it yourself) Other thing I'd be worried about is iGPU support, atm we only know the following are supported(as the new MacBookAir uses them): * Iris Plus G7 * Iris Plus G4 I'm most guessing because Apple's an ass and won't release exact models. So have to go by what's been released. Traduzione Sì, 10.15.4 beta 6 lo supporta, con piccoli problemi: * Clover non si avvia più per molti utenti (problema beta 6) - questo problema è stato risolto nel 5107 * Intel ha aggiunto una protezione della memoria al firmware che occupa 2 GB della mappa di memoria Il primo problema viene risolto aspettando che Slice ripari nuovamente Clover oppure utilizzi OpenCore con supporto OOB (out of the box - nativo). Il secondo è di nuovo risolto con OpenCore, la versione 0.5.7 aggiunge un nuovo Quirk chiamato ProtectUefiServices che aggira il problema di protezione della memoria. Il problema è che 0.5.7 è ancora in fase di sviluppo e non verrà rilasciato ufficialmente fino all'inizio di aprile (ma puoi fare il build da solo). Un'altra cosa di cui mi preoccuperei è il supporto iGPU, al momento sappiamo solo che sono supportati solo i seguenti (poiché il nuovo MacBookAir li usa): * Iris Plus G7 (in utilizzo sul i7 1065G7 appunto) * Iris Plus G4 Sto solo supponendo poiché purtroppo Apple non rilascerà modelli esatti (se userà iGPU differenti), quindi la scelta migliore sarà andare con i modelli esatti (G4 e G7) -
Di norma per CPU <4th gen viene utilizzato Generate C States e Generate P states. Plugin Type per Haswell (4th gen) e successivi
-
Pre-Installazione Lenovo Yoga S740 Ice Lake 14" (S740-14IIL)
A23SS4NDRO replied to A23SS4NDRO's topic in Notebook
Se hai dei programmi in particolare o dei topic online, guide eccetera me le studio anche io appena posso -
Buongiorno a tutti, ho voluto aprire il topic prima del previsto, proprio perché questo portatile l'ho acquistato ma arriverà tra 2-3 settimane (speriamo, dal momento che i corrieri non si sa mai quanto tempo effettivamente richiedano) Premessa - L'ho scelto sia perché il display mi piaceva parecchio, (4K 500nit IPS) sia perché è un 14 pollici quindi abbastanza compatto. La scelta è stata successiva al supporto aggiunto da Apple per CPU ice Lake (10nm) e la integrata è già supportata visto i nuovi MacBookAir9,1. - Su vari siti online si intuisce che queste CPU ice lake a 10 nm verranno anche utilizzate per il macbookPro 13" che verrà forse trasformato in MacBookPro14", similmente a quanto è accaduto con il MacBookPro15", che ha avuto un refresh con una nuova tastiera, nuovo display, miglior cooling eccetera. - Quindi penso che per quando arriva dovrò aspettare che Acidanthera integri i vari dumps effettuati sui MacBook originali per avere la possibilità di utilizzare MacInfoPkg e mettere un SMBIOS coerente (almeno MacBookAir9,1 ma penso che in futuro se l'ipotesi del nuovo macbookpro14" è vera metterò quell'SMBIOS anche se alla fine la differenza non è molta) - Unica preoccupazione può essere il trackpad (I2C? o PS2?)(meno mi preoccupa la scheda wifi, che ho visto è possibile sostituire se non trovo blocchi o restrizioni da parte del BIOS) Per iniziare quindi apro questo topic e lo terrò aggiornato per quanto posso. _____________________________________________________________________________________ Specifiche Nome: Yoga S740 14" Processore: Intel Core i7-1065G7 (1,3 GHz, fino a 3,9 GHz con Turbo Boost, 4 core, cache da 8 MB) Sistema operativo preinstallato: Windows 10 Home 64 Memoria: 16 GB di memoria LPDDR4X a 3.733 MHz integrata Unità disco fisso: Unità SSD da 512 GB, M.2 2280, PCIe-NVMe, TLC Tipo di schermo: UHD (3.840 x 2.160) da 14", IPS, non antiriflesso, 500 nit, mascherina sottile, HDR, vetro Scheda grafica: G7 - Scheda grafica integrata AC Adapter: Adattatore CA per supporto a muro da 65 W (2 pin) - Europa Garanzia: 2 anni con consegna a carico del cliente o del corriere Tastiera: Tastiera retroilluminata grigio - Italiano Webcam: Fotocamera IR e HD, senza microfono Batteria: Batteria a 4 celle ai polimeri di litio interna, 62 Wh WLAN: Wireless 2x2 AC, Bluetooth versione 4.1 o superiore (da sostituire) Prezzo Web: € 1.279,00 , pagato € 994 dal sito lenovo con alcuni coupon che avevo (Iva inclusa) Sito ufficiale del Lenovo-Yoga-S740-14IIL: https://www.lenovo.com/it/it/laptops/yoga/yoga-s-series/Lenovo-Yoga-S740-14IIL/p/81RSCTO1WWITIT1 Sito Supporto (drivers, BIOS eccetera): https://pcsupport.lenovo.com/it/en/products/laptops-and-netbooks/yoga-series/yoga-s740-14iil/downloads/driver-list/component?name=BIOS%2FUEFI ________________________________________________________________________________________________ Andiamo ora nella pratica, questo portatile sarà un po' una sfida per tutti e voglio condividerla con voi Risultati di ricerca Online Sicuramente utilizzerò OpenCore, dal momento che leggendo online alcuni hanno avuto problemi di allocazione di memoria molto probabilmente perché utilizzano AptioMemory al posto di OpenRuntime.efi e i vari quirk che potrebbero aiutare, tra cui DevirtualizeMMIO e ProtectUEFIServices, come ha consigliato khronkernel (dracoflar su Reddit, Hackintosh Slav su Discord, stiamo parlando sempre dello stesso utente) - reference qui re Alcune cavie si sono cimentate prima che questi quirks fossero implementati 1 = Cavia 1 che posta su TonyManero 2 = Cavia 2 (che poi leggendo l'username è la stessa persona) ma la differenza di supporto tra un forum e l'altro è abissale come tutti sappiamo, la prima risposta su TonyMac è di provare un avvio legacy mentre su Insanelymac consigliano roba seria (difatti è intervenuto Download-Fritz che contribuisce iniseme a vit9696 allo svuluppo di OC), dicendo appunto di provare con i quirks di opencore che avete letto prima. ______________________________________________________________________________________________________________________ Con cosa penso di iniziare Ora una delle diverse cose che posso fare senza avere il portatile sotto mano è lavorare con il bios Ho quindi pensato di scaricarlo ed estrarre l'immagine BIOS utilizzando innoextract: https://macos86.github.io/Estrazione-BIOS-da-exe/#/Estrazione_BIOS_Lenovo Questo era il file originale: Lenovo S740 14IIL BIOS.zip che è possibile trovare anche sul sito ufficiale Lenovo menzionato prima: https://download.lenovo.com/consumer/mobiles/bycn31ww.exe Gli step per estrarlo sembrano andati tutti a buon fine, come descritto qui in basso Step 1 Step 2, dirigersi dentro la cartella app (ed estrarre con 7z il .exe che ha tirato fuori innoextract, che è diventato appunto estraibile, mentre prima non lo era) Step 3 andare a recuperare il file BIOS.fd e trascinarlo su UEFITool, se il programma dice che il file non è valido, procedere con la seconda estrazione, nel mio caso era necessaria appunto questa seconda estrazione. Step 4 da questa estrazione si trovano diversi file nella cartella in cui è avvenuta tale estrazione, quello che a noi serve è il file .reloc che sembra essere l'immagine del bios effettiva dal momento che UEFITool la riconosce come valida. .reloc.zip Ecco cos'altro è possibile trovare dall'estrazione del file "BIOS.fd", in cui il file .reloc non compresso pesa 18MB Step 5, tutto questo gioco per cosa? Ora le ragioni sono due: - Ho trovato da quell'immagine BIOS l'offset per il CFG Lock (qualora dovesse essere necessario) - Pensavo con l'aiuto di @Gengik84 di poter estrarre le tablelle ACPI dall'immagine BIOS (anche per avere più chiarezza in merito al trackpad qualora la sua natura fosse visibile/intuibile dal DSDT o da altre tabelle) Speriamo di riuscirci
-
Ha provato a fare diversi test con le configurazioni che gli ho dato e con i vostri consigli ma non schioda, il bello è che prima di estrarre le acpi, fare il dump dell'audio e pulire la nvram tutto andava a meraviglia, alla fine ha optato per cambiare la motherboard con Una Asus TUF X570, vediamo di reinstallare senza commettere lo stesso errore (quindi estrarremo il dsdt con acpidump.exe o se ha Linux con acpidump da Linux) Vi tengo aggiornati
-
Ok quindi lo avevo già perfetto... Procedo con la prova
-
Il primo SSDT che hai menzionato nel config.plist a quale SSDT fa riferimento?
-
Ho provato a togliere VirtualSMC, ora ho messo solo FakeSMC, Whatevergreen, Lilu e SmallTree. Spero si legga, altrimenti ne mando un altra. La cosa più strana dipende dal fatto che prima funzionava tutto egregiamente, e ora apparentemente non riesce più ad avviare (solo macOS), Windows viene avviato senza problemi, anche con i settaggi impostati correttamente per MacOS.
-
ok provo. vediamo come cambia
-
non è in beta, sono alla 1.1.1 la compilo?
-
-
-
Ok, grazie mille provo subito Sostituisco entrambi, l'ssdt è stato nominato nel config già immagino